Study finds Viagra may hinder cancer spread by limiting cholesterol use
Researchers at Tel Aviv University report that sildenafil reduces cancer cells' ability to metastasize by restricting their access to cholesterol.
Scientists at Tel Aviv University have identified a new way the drug sildenafil, best known as Viagra, may combat cancer spread. Their experiments show that the medication hampers cancer cells' capacity to acquire cholesterol, which is essential for building cellular membranes during metastasis. Without sufficient cholesterol, tumor cells struggle to detach from the primary site, travel through the body, and invade distant organs.
The researchers attribute this effect to sildenafil's blood-vessel-dilating properties, which alter cholesterol availability. They propose that pairing the drug with widely used statins, which lower cholesterol production, could further suppress metastatic growth. The findings open a potential avenue for repurposing an existing medication in oncology treatment strategies.
